Azure NetApp Files offers flexibility, speed, and tight Active Directory integration, making it versatile. Its scalability, rapid response time, and replication capabilities like SnapMirror enhance its value, along with SEC compliance through SnapLock and efficient database management.
Azure NetApp Files is a robust service for unstructured data storage within Microsoft Azure and on-premises environments. It supports NFS and CIFS protocol testing, SQL backups, SAP virtualization, Azure Virtual Desktop, and event collection. This service facilitates seamless provisioning, non-disruptive resizing, and fast snapshots for disaster recovery. Known for high availability and cost-effective throughput, its ease of use and security make it preferred by users. Issues with high pricing and support highlight areas for enhancement, alongside desires for expanded regional availability, better security, and integration with diverse solutions.
What are the key features of Azure NetApp Files?In educational contexts, Azure NetApp Files shines by offering seamless data handling and high IOPS performance, supporting high-demand environments like research facilities. For enterprises, it aids legacy system migrations and optimizes virtual environments while enhancing data protection and file share performance.
Google Cloud NetApp Volumes is used for managing complex storage workflows, ensuring high performance and scalability, efficiently handling large datasets, and simplifying disaster recovery processes.
Google Cloud NetApp Volumes integrates seamlessly with Google Cloud services, offering high performance in data management and simplifying deployment complexities. Its scalability and reliability enhance operational efficiency, making it suitable for handling diverse workloads. Despite its robust security features and intuitive configuration, areas like deployment speed, scalability options, and support responsiveness need improvement. Difficulties with complex configurations and an unclear pricing structure are also noted by users.
What are the key features of Google Cloud NetApp Volumes?Google Cloud NetApp Volumes is implemented across industries such as finance, healthcare, and technology. Finance firms utilize it for secure data storage and high-performance computing needs. Healthcare organizations benefit from robust data protection and scalability for managing patient records. Technology companies use it for efficient handling of large datasets and complex storage workflows, ensuring high availability and reliability.
